Two objects with masses of m1 = 2.20 kg and m2 = 6.70 kg are connected by a light string that passes over a frictionless pulley, as in the figure below.
(a) Determine the tension in the string. (Enter the magnitude only. Due to the nature of this problem, do not use rounded intermediate values in your calculations—including answers submitted in WebAssign.)
________N
(b) Determine the acceleration of each object. (Enter the magnitude only.)
_____ m/s2
(c) Determine the distance each object will move in the first second of motion if both objects start from rest.
________m
n2Explanation / Answer
a) writing the force equations we have
m2g - T = m2a
6.7g - T = 6.7a --------(1)
T - 2.2g = 2.2a ----------(2)
adding both equations we have
a = 0.5g = 4.95 m/s2
b) T = 2.2(9.8+4.95) = 32.46 N
c) S = ut + 0.5at^2
= 0 + 0.5*4.95*1^2
= 2.48 m
